hw/xen: do not use aio_set_fd_handler(is_external=true) in xen_xenstore
There is no need to suspend activity between aio_disable_external() and
aio_enable_external(), which is mainly used for the block layer's drain
operation.

This is part of ongoing work to remove the aio_disable_external() API.
